Course content


• Information Risk Management Framework

• Risk Assessment and Analysis Techniques

• Information Security Governance and Policy

• Data Protection and Privacy Law

• Cryptography and Access Control

• Incident Response and Disaster Recovery

• Compliance and Regulatory Requirements

• Information Risk Transfer and Insurance

• Risk-Based Authentication and Identity Management

• Business Continuity Planning and Management

Continuous Professional Development (CPD)

Continuous professional development (CPD), also known as continuing education, refers to a wide range of learning activities aimed at expanding knowledge, understanding, and practical experience in a specific subject area or professional role. This is a CPD course.
